Output 105c7f5d7aef589118cf19c7b193e895dfa0aaf30ab7f14d60b049c12d7a8ae5:21

value
18119925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ade2ff13825b71da3decd44c668ae27ddbdb971 OP_EQUAL
address
3Fot9vnRQeBp2oYF3E1ZY6g2YM1EWnJKq2
transaction
105c7f5d7aef589118cf19c7b193e895dfa0aaf30ab7f14d60b049c12d7a8ae5
spent
true